Batteries Batteries are a key component of any powertool set and they play a vital role in the performance of tools. As battery innovation advances, power tool batteries are becoming more powerful and longer enduring. Nevertheless, they need to be kept in the ideal conditions to maintain maximum efficiency. Battery specs differ in between manufacturers and models but they can be broadly broken down into voltage (determined in volts) and capability, determined in amp hours or Ah. Utilizing a battery with the incorrect voltage can harm a power tool and impact performance. A lot of contemporary tools need a Lithium-Ion battery however NiCad and lead-acid batteries are still available for older tools. Storage Picking the ideal storage area for your power tool set is vital to guarantee you can find the right tools rapidly. If you do not have a devoted location for your tools, it's easy to lose them or forget which ones are yours. Luckily, there are lots of DIY power tool storage services to keep your tools organized and ready to go. Among our favorite concepts is to construct fold-up cabinets that are perfect for saving large tools, such as drills and saws. This system can be developed utilizing hinges and plywood, and it folds up when you are not dealing with the tools so that they do not take up important work space. Another choice is to use a pegboard system with large hooks for saving your power tools. You can set up a hook for each tool case and label it so that you know which tools remain in which cases. In this manner, you can just grab the ideal tool without shuffling around the whole stack or going through a great deal of mess to discover it. You can also utilize a rolling cart to keep your corded and cordless power tools. This is a great option for keeping tools off of work surfaces and out of the way, and it can be customized with bins and drawer dividers to fit your requirements. You can also utilize a wall-mounted rack for your power tool storage, which is an efficient space-saving service. Finally, you must constantly put your tools back into their initial boxes when storing them. This will assist prevent damage and keep them in excellent condition. You need to also save them in a dry environment to secure against wetness, which can trigger rust and shorten the lifespan of your tools.
